@charset "utf-8";
/* CSS Document */
*{
margin:0;
padding:0;
}
body{
text-align:center;
font-size:12px;
font-family:Arial;}
ul{
list-style:none;
}
a{
text-decoration:none;
}
#head_bg{
width:100%;
height:451px;
background:url(images/index_01.jpg) repeat-x;
}
#head{
width:975px;
margin:0 auto;
}
#logo{
width:975px;
height:113px;
text-align:right;
background:url(images/index_02.jpg) no-repeat;}
#nav{
width:975px;
height:46px;
text-align:left;
background:url(images/index_04.jpg) no-repeat;}
#notic{
width:975px;
height:30px;
text-align:left;
background:url(images/index_05.jpg) no-repeat;}
#bann{
width:975px;
height:262px;
background:url(images/index_06.jpg) no-repeat;}
#content1{
width:975px;
margin:0 auto;}

#contentlei{
width:975px;
margin:0 auto;}

#content2{
width:975px;
margin-left:auto;
margin-right:auto;}
#content3{
width:975px;
margin:0 auto;}
#changfangtop{
width:975px;
height:38px;
text-align:right;
background:url(images/index_08.jpg) no-repeat;}
#changfang{
width:975px;
height:228px;
text-align:left;
background:url(images/index_09.jpg) no-repeat;
}
#habout{
width:695px;
height:251px;
text-align:left;
background:url(images/index_10.jpg) no-repeat;
float:left;
}
#hzuixin{
width:280px;
height:251px;
float:right;
text-align:left;
background:url(images/index_11.jpg) no-repeat;}
.clear{
clear:both;}
#hcontact{
width:246px;
height:222px;
text-align:left;
background:url(images/index_12.jpg) no-repeat;
float:left;}
#hproduct{
width:729px;
height:222px;
float:right;}
#hprotop{
width:729px;
height:49px;
text-align:right;
background:url(images/index_13.jpg) no-repeat;
}
#hpro{
width:729px;
height:173px;
text-align:left;
background:url(images/index_14.jpg) no-repeat;
}
#foot_bg{
width:100%;
height:110px;
background:url(images/index_15.jpg) repeat-x;
}
#foot_txt{
width:975px;
height:110px;
margin:0 auto;
background:url(images/index_16.jpg) no-repeat;}
.sethome a{
padding-left:15px;
padding-right:15px;
color:#FFFFFF;}
.sethome{
padding-right:15px;
padding-top:42px;}
#nav li{
float:left;
width:118px;
text-align:center;
}
#nav  ul{
padding-left:10px;
padding-top:15px;}
#nav li a{
color:#FFFFFF;
font-size:14px;
font-weight:bold;
}
#nav li a:hover{
color:#FFCC00;}
.no1{
width:400px;
float:left;
padding-left:25px;
padding-top:8px;}
.no2{
width:230px;
float:right;
padding-right:10px;
padding-top:8px;}
#changfangtop img{
margin-top:15px;
margin-right:27px;}
#colee_right{
margin-left:30px;
padding-top:10px;}
#colee_right a img{
margin:5px;
padding:1px;
border:#CCCCCC 1px solid;}
#colee_right a:hover img{
border:#333333 1px solid;
}
#colee_right a{
color:#333333;
}
#colee_right a:hover{
font-weight:bold;}
#habout img{
margin-left:645px;
margin-top:23px;}
.aboutxt{
width:425px;
line-height:27px;
padding-left:260px;
padding-top:25px;}
.b{
color:#0066ff;
font-weight:bold;}
.zzz{
padding-top:47px;
padding-left:20px;}
.cccon{
line-height:36px;
padding-top:40px;
padding-left:25px;}
.leiccon{
line-height:36px;
padding-top:35px;
padding-left:25px;}
#hprotop img{
margin-top:23px;
margin-right:27px;

}
#colee_righta {
margin-left:20px;}
#colee_righta img{
margin:10px;
border:#CCCCCC 1px solid;}
#colee_righta a{
color:#333333;}
.fff{
line-height:24px;
color:#FFFFFF;
padding-top:30px;}

.fff a{
color:#FFFFFF;}

#leftcontentlei{
width:248px;
float:left;
}
#rightcontentlei{
width:727px;
float:right;}
#leiprotop{
width:248px;
height:52px;
background:url(images/lei_08.jpg) no-repeat;
}
#leicontact{
width:248px;
height:108px;
text-align:left;
background:url(images/lei_12.jpg) no-repeat;}
#leiproduct{
width:248px;
text-align:left;
background:url(images/bc.jpg) repeat-y;}
#leiabouttop{
width:727px;
height:52px;
background:url(images/lei_09.jpg) no-repeat;
text-align:right;
}
#leichangfangtop{
width:727px;
height:52px;
background:url(images/leichangfang_09.jpg) no-repeat;
text-align:right;
}
#leiproducttop{
width:727px;
height:52px;
background:url(images/product_09.jpg) no-repeat;
text-align:right;
}
#leimessagetop{
width:727px;
height:52px;
background:url(images/message_09.jpg) no-repeat;
text-align:right;
}
#leicontacttop{
width:727px;
height:52px;
background:url(images/contact_09.jpg) no-repeat;
text-align:right;
}
#leiproduct li{
line-height:36px;
background:url(images/ac.jpg) 0 2px no-repeat;
}
#leiproduct li a{
padding-left:75px;
color:#333333;
}
#leiproduct li a:hover{
color:#0066FF;
font-weight:bold;}
.locc{
padding-top:15px;
padding-right:13px;}
#leicontact{
width:248px;
height:228px;
background:url(images/lei_13.jpg) no-repeat;
}
#leiprofot{
width:248px;
height:108px;
background:url(images/lei_12.jpg) no-repeat;}
#leiwang{
text-align:left;
}
.wang1{
padding-left:5px;
line-height:2em;}

.wang2{
padding-left:5px;
line-height:2em;
background-color:#006699;}

#pro {overflow:auto; zoom:1;}
#pro ul li {margin:0px 8px 10px 5px;float:left; display:inline; text-align:center;}
#pro ul li a { display:block; color:#333333;}
#pro ul li a img {border:1px solid #e1e1e1; margin:2px; padding:2px;display:block;}
#pro ul li a:hover img {padding:0px; border:1px solid #003399; margin:2px; padding:2px;}
